Azorean Diaspora Advisers take office on Azores Day
Secretaria Regional dos Assuntos Parlamentares e Comunidades
The Azorean Diaspora Advisers elected in May for the 2025-2029 term will be sworn in next Monday, Azores Day. The swearing-in will be conferred by the President of the Government of the Azores, José Manuel Bolieiro, at a virtual ceremony scheduled for 5:30 p.m.
The 17 advisers elected by the Azorean communities of Bermuda, Brazil, Canada, the United States of America, Uruguay, mainland Portugal and the Rest of the World will participate in this online event, following the voting held from May 20 to 24 via the Azoreans in the World digital platform.
The new Azorean diaspora advisers are Ricardo Ambrósio (Bermuda), Marcos Borba (Rio de Janeiro), Régis Gomes (Rio Grande do Sul), Marcos Pinheiro (Santa Catarina), António Arruda (São Paulo), Vânia Silva (Remaining States of Brazil), Esmeralda Cabral (British Columbia), Paulo Cabral (Manitoba), Matthew Correia (Ontario), Carlos Almeida (Remaining Provinces of Canada), Zeto Carvalho (California), Danny de Melo (Massachusetts), David Pimentel and Katherine Soares (Remaining U.S. States), Sofia Ruiz (Uruguay), Rui Silva (Mainland Portugal and Madeira) and Tiago Domingues (Rest of the World).
Each adviser will be invited to take their oath and sign the instrument of investiture that officially makes them a member of the Azorean Diaspora Council for the next four years.
The President of the Government, who is presiding over the ceremony, will be accompanied by the Regional Secretary for Parliamentary Affairs and Communities, Paulo Estevão, and the Regional Director for the Communities, José Andrade.
The ceremony will be broadcast live on the Regional Government's YouTube channel and the "Azorean Communities" Facebook page.
The Azorean Diaspora Council is an advisory body to the Regional Government. It was created in 2019 and formally established in 2021 with the aim of ensuring the participation and consultation of Azorean communities through their elected representatives.
